Date Date Superintendent of Schools Date APPENDIX K‌ SPECIALIST PREPARATION JOINT COMMITTEE The Board and the Association agree to form two specialists preparation study committees. The goal of each committee is to develop a specialist preparation period schedule comparable in frequency and length to the regular classroom teachers. Each committee shall hold its first meeting no later than January 15, 2005. The chair of each committee will be appointed by its membership during the first committee meeting. The final report of these committees will be made to the Manchester Education Association Executive Board and the Superintendent by October 15, 2005. The MEA shall approve the report recommendations in November 2005. The Superintendent will then submit the final report of these committees and his recommendations to the appropriate sub-committees of the Board of School Committee no later than February 2006. The Special Education Joint Committee and the Subject Matter Specialists Joint Committee shall each be comprised of eight members. The Manchester Education Association shall select four members for each committee and the Superintendent shall select four members for each committee. Date Date Superintendent of Schools Date APPENDIX E MEMORANDUM of UNDERSTANDING Student Code of Conduct in All Buildings The Manchester School District and the Manchester Education Association agree that effective enforcement of a student code of conduct is essential to the education process and for a safe environment for all MSD employees and students. The MSD shall uniformly enforce the code of student conduct in all its buildings throughout the school district. The MSD and the MEA agree to periodically consult with each other as deemed necessary by either party for the purpose of reviewing code of conduct and student discipline issues, and the parties shall cooperate in finding mutually acceptable solutions to problems that arise in the implementation and enforcement of the code of conduct.
